From nfl.com:

(times are EASTERN!)

NFL WILD CARD WEEKEND

AFC

6 NEW YORK JETS @ INDIANAPOLIS COLTS 3
SATURDAY 8PM

5 BALTIMORE RAVENS @ KANSAS CITY CHIEFS 4
SUNDAY 1PM

NFC

6 GREEN BAY PACKERS @ PHILADELPHIA EAGLES 3
SUNDAY 4:30PM

5 NEW ORLEANS SAINTS @ SEATTLE SEAHAWKS 4
SATURDAY 4:30PM
